Seth says: If you are willing to satisfy people with good enough, you can make just about everybody happy.
I’d say If you want to make everyone happy you’ll HAVE to be satisfied with good enough. [read the whole story - it's kind of funny in a sad sort of way - and you'll see what the picture is about]
The problem is that good enough usually isn’t. And it virtually NEVER is for a small company. It can work for a big company like General Motors (oops – they’re getting their clock cleaned by Toyota) so I mean good enough is OK for a big company like Microsoft (oops Google’s eating their lunch) how about McDonalds? (then why did they buy Chipotle?) OK I guess it isn’t good enough for the big guys either.
